Obscenity Laws: These laws define what kind of content is considered offensive or indecent and therefore illegal. The definition of obscenity can vary widely, making it hard to have a universal standard. What one community finds acceptable, another might deem completely inappropriate. Chili apps need to be particularly careful here, as their content often pushes the boundaries of what's considered acceptable.
-
Copyright Infringement: Many Chili apps host user-generated content, which means there's a risk of copyright infringement. If users upload videos or images that they don't own the rights to, the app could be held liable. This is why many apps have strict policies against uploading copyrighted material and employ content moderation teams to flag and remove such content.
-
Protection of Minors: This is perhaps the most critical aspect of the legal landscape. Any app that features adult content must have robust age verification measures in place to prevent minors from accessing it. Failure to do so can result in severe legal penalties. These measures can include requiring users to provide proof of age, using facial recognition technology, or employing other methods to verify identity. It’s crucial for these apps to demonstrate that they are taking every possible step to protect children.

Read the Terms of Service: This might seem obvious, but seriously, read the terms of service of any app you're considering using. This document outlines the rules and regulations that you agree to abide by when using the app. Pay close attention to sections on content restrictions, age verification, and data privacy.
-
Check the Age Verification Process: A reputable Chili app will have a robust age verification process in place. This might involve submitting a copy of your ID, using facial recognition technology, or answering a series of questions to confirm your age. If an app doesn't have any age verification measures in place, that's a major red flag.
-
Be Aware of Local Laws: As mentioned earlier, the legality of certain types of content can vary from place to place. Make sure you're familiar with the laws in your region regarding obscenity, pornography, and other types of adult content. Just because an app is available for download doesn't mean it's legal to use in your area.
-
Use a VPN: A Virtual Private Network (VPN) can help protect your privacy and security when using Chili apps. A VPN encrypts your internet traffic and masks your IP address, making it more difficult for third parties to track your online activity. However, keep in mind that using a VPN doesn't make illegal activity legal. It simply adds an extra layer of privacy.

Report Illegal Content: If you come across content on a Chili app that you believe is illegal or harmful, report it to the app's moderators. Most apps have a reporting mechanism in place that allows users to flag content that violates their terms of service. By reporting illegal content, you're helping to keep the app safe for everyone.
-
Protect Your Personal Information: Be careful about sharing personal information on Chili apps. Avoid posting your full name, address, phone number, or other sensitive information that could be used to identify you. Also, be wary of strangers who ask you for personal information or try to pressure you into meeting them in person.
-
Legal Penalties: Downloading or distributing illegal content can result in fines, criminal charges, and even jail time. The severity of the penalties will depend on the specific laws in your region and the nature of the content involved. But even a minor offense can result in a criminal record, which can have long-term consequences for your employment prospects and travel opportunities.
-
Malware and Viruses: Illegal Chili apps are often distributed through unofficial channels, which means they may not be subject to the same security checks as apps downloaded from official app stores. As a result, they may contain malware, viruses, or other malicious software that can infect your device and compromise your personal information. This can lead to identity theft, financial fraud, and other serious problems.
-
Exposure to Harmful Content: Illegal Chili apps may contain content that is harmful, offensive, or exploitative. This can include child pornography, hate speech, and other types of illegal material. Exposure to such content can have a negative impact on your mental and emotional well-being, and it can also contribute to the spread of harmful ideologies.
-
Privacy Violations: Illegal Chili apps may collect and share your personal information without your consent. This can include your browsing history, location data, and other sensitive information that can be used to track your online activity and target you with unwanted advertising. In some cases, this information may even be sold to third parties without your knowledge.
-
Financial Scams: Some illegal Chili apps may try to scam you out of your money by charging hidden fees, offering fake subscriptions, or tricking you into providing your credit card details. These scams can be difficult to detect, and they can result in significant financial losses.
-
Blackmail and Extortion: If you engage in illegal activities on a Chili app, you may be vulnerable to blackmail and extortion. Other users may try to pressure you into paying them money or performing other favors in exchange for not reporting your activities to the authorities. This can be a terrifying and stressful experience, and it can have long-term consequences for your personal and professional life.
